Those are second generation KG2, the first generation lacked the passive radiator.

Those are BC (before plastic input cup).

They sound pretty good, and can play loud with an electronic crossover and a subwoofer. If you use a 400W amp on them and a 1KW subwoofer, I recommend a 211-2 automotive lightbulb on the tweeter (don't ask how I know this).
